I hid my book under my blankets before I made my way to the door. I reached for the doorknob as another knock sounded at my door. I opened it to find myself face to face with Shannon. She looked thinner. "Shannon?"
"Amy!" She smiled wide, and she pushed my door wider, exposing my mother and Toya. "I haven't seen you in forever." She stepped in and instantly my back was up.
Toya scoffed. "Who the fuck is that?" She whisper yelled and leaned closer to my mother. "That isn't the same Shannon I met."
I watched Shannon's eye twitch before she smiled wider. She leaned around me. "I know I was a bit of a bitch at school."
"A bit?" Toya interrupted, but Shannon pushed on.
"Okay, a lot," she raised her hands. "But I can say that I was stupid. I went from being important to being at the bottom of the totem pole. It's a hard change to take in, and our first year was a rough one for me. But," she looked at my face. "I grew from it. I came here to apologize to you
